NEMA Halts The Degradation Of Nakiyanja Wetland.

The National Environment Management Authority (NEMA) has halted the on going degradation of Nakiyanja wetland.

In the statement that was released today by the authority, they said that the decision was made to protect the critical ecosystem at sonde, Kira Municipality.

Nakiyanja is a critical wetland that drain into river Sezibwa which eventually serves the greater Kayunga and Mukono districts.

The Inspectors of NEMA established that the degradation was allegedly occasioned by Ms. Genagri Limited, who was hoodwinking the inspectors with a certificate of approval No. NEMA/EIA/15422 issued to develop mixed residential and commercial structures on a small piece of dry land elsewhere.

The halt was done by a joint technical team from the Ministry of Water and Environment, NEMA and the Environment Protection Police Unit.

The statement also elaborated on the negative effects that would come with the degradation of the wetland like increased flooding, loss of biodiversity and habitat destruction for various species.

NEMA had also indefinitely suspended all approvals and issuance of permits for activities in wetlands on 2nd September 2021 as a way of addressing environment violations.

The authority encouraged all citizens of Uganda to remain vigilant in the pursuit of a clean and sustainable environment.
